Supports Muscle Maintenance and Growth
This ON protein powder is an excellent source of protein, providing 72.73g per 100g. Protein is crucial for muscle repair and growth, especially after physical activity. Casein protein, specifically, is known for its slow digestion rate, which can provide a sustained release of amino acids to muscles over several hours. This makes it suitable for consumption before extended periods without food, such as overnight, to help prevent muscle breakdown.
Contributes to Calcium Intake
With 1521.21mg of calcium per 100g, this product provides 117% of the Daily Value for calcium. Calcium is essential for maintaining strong bones and teeth, and plays a role in nerve function and muscle contraction. For individuals who may struggle to meet their calcium needs through other dairy sources or fortified foods, incorporating this protein powder can be a practical way to boost intake, supporting overall skeletal health.

Things to keep in mind
This product contains several ingredients that warrant attention. It is classified as NOVA 4, indicating it is ultra-processed. The ingredient list includes soy lecithin, a common emulsifier, and a gum blend (cellulose gum, xanthan gum, carrageenan) which are often used for texture and stability. Some individuals may experience digestive sensitivities to these additives. The presence of artificial sweeteners, acesulfame potassium and sucralose, means it provides sweetness without added sugar, but some consumers prefer to limit artificial sweetener intake. Individuals with allergies to milk, wheat, or soy should note these allergens are present due to the micellar casein, cookie crumbs, and soy lecithin. The high sodium content (727.27mg per 100g) should be considered by those monitoring their sodium intake.

What are 'micellar casein' and 'Aminogen' in the ingredient list?
Micellar casein is a slow-digesting protein derived from milk, known for its sustained release of amino acids. This makes it beneficial for prolonged muscle support. Aminogen is an enzyme blend designed to help break down protein, potentially aiding in digestion and absorption. These ingredients are common in protein supplements to enhance their functional properties.

Can I use this protein powder for baking or cooking?
While primarily designed as a drink mix, this ON protein powder can be incorporated into some baking and cooking recipes to boost protein content. However, the artificial sweeteners and flavorings might alter the taste profile of your dishes. Casein protein can also affect the texture of baked goods, sometimes making them denser. Experiment with small amounts to see how it performs in your recipes.
